Output 508a6c578b1b55ed60eb16738bdab992a9819dde702d6fecf9d85f372de978a7:11

value
2750000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806e76e752ab5bb887e844fc93f919344969f191 OP_EQUAL
address
3DQ6kJaBfKD8tmCtqQ3nXNB7Bm74inLZYH
transaction
508a6c578b1b55ed60eb16738bdab992a9819dde702d6fecf9d85f372de978a7
confirmations
63971
spent
true